This collectible phone card is titled "The Campbell Card" and is a personal pre-paid long-distance calling card. It is issued by Campbell Food Service. The card features a black and white illustration of the Campbell's Soup Boy character on the left side, depicted as a child wearing a chef's hat with the letter "C" on the front, a scarf tied at the neck, and a uniform with pants and shoes. The character is holding a ladle in the right hand.
The text on the card is presented in three distinct styles and colors. At the top right, in red cursive script, are the words "The Campbell Card." Below this, in black, plain serif font, are the words "Personal Pre-Paid Long-Distance Calling Card," with a thin red line underneath. At the bottom of the card, "Campbell Food Service" is written in an elegant black script font.
This phone card is a promotional product associated with Campbell's Soup, specifically linked to Campbell Food Service. It is connected to Phase Four Interactive and Phase Four Telecom, as indicated by the keywords. The card design is clean and focused on branding, with a white background and no additional decoration or imagery.
